Representative Randolph Bracy To Host Town Hall Meeting
6 p.m. to 7 p.m., Thursday, August 8, Ocoee

Representative Randolph Bracy (D-Orlando) is scheduled to host a town hall meeting with constituents to discuss important topics of interest in Florida House District 45 in Central Florida.

The meeting is free and open to the public. The conversation will be wide-ranging, but is expected to include discussion of House Bill 235, the DREAMers driver license bill that, had it not been vetoed by Governor Rick Scott, would have allowed young people to gain driving privileges if they’re covered by the 2012 Deferred Action for Childhood Arrivals (DOCA) immigration policy order. Representative Bracy also will discuss legislation that he’ll offer in the 2014 legislative session, including a proposal to require felony juries in Florida to be comprised of 12 jurors instead of the current six-member juries.
